I need help fellow Nodevs.

Current status: Fucked.

Story Status : Completed.

We're working on two games and have zero experience on actually programming. I'm more of an art person but I got rangled into doing it and I don't mind but yeah.

Project A: A 3D game, and I know fuck all about modeling. I'm teaching myself. Python is installed (have to learn that) , Blender (reading the readmes and manuals atm) , Make Human as well.

The story is done.

The script and what and where everything is located as well.

The map design is done ( on paper) and a mockup was made in axis game maker. ( Insert frowny face here)

Project B; A 2D, story driven platformer, I've done sprites in the past for Mugen (extremely rusty on doing so) and I still have most of the software laying around.

We decided to make this first because we want to get a name and product out there so we can get at least some funding.

Being broke doesn't help and we don't have the cash for licensing fees to use any of the Instant Makers like Daz 3D + Decimator to lower poly counts.

Nor do we have the cash for Unity Pro (fuck you Axis Game Maker for requiring pro).

At the most, we can collectively spare is 40 dollery-dos... A month and we want to make something presentable within the year.

Any suggestions for any free softwares and tutorials that will help ?

1871b9 No.18398

first off who gives a shit about unity pro, use Unreal 4, it is a free. It's better than keeping your thumb up your ass.

second, less "reading about stuff" and reading manuals, more doing. Doesn't matter if you read about 3d modelling for 10 years, it takes raw experience and practice to get good. Same with coding.

Personally from where you stand though I wouldn't even bother with coding, I'd just use UE4 and use blueprints. If coding is that important than you need to focus on it primarily, it's not just something you can do a little bit off on the side, which you can kiiiiiinnddd off get away with on modelling and other stuff.

Also stick to one project not 2.
